Employees can organize giving campaigns or drives, such as collecting diapers, nonperishable food, or personal hygiene products.
Employers can also set up a payroll system allowing employees to have charitable donations automatically withdrawn via their paychecks.
In collaborative lobbying, the nonprofit asks its corporate partners to tell legislators that they support the organization, giving the nonprofits added leverage.
